首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

linux mysql脚本

以下是关于您提出的问题的详细解答:

Linux:Linux是一种类Unix操作系统,它是由芬兰程序员Linus Torvalds于1991年创建的。Linux系统具有开源、稳定、安全、高性能等特点,被广泛应用于服务器、桌面、嵌入式系统等领域。

MySQL:MySQL是一种关系型数据库管理系统(RDBMS),它是由Oracle公司开发和维护的。MySQL具有高性能、可靠性、易用性等特点,被广泛应用于各种应用程序中。

脚本:脚本是一种用于自动化任务的计算机程序,它可以用来执行一系列的命令和操作,以完成特定的任务。在Linux系统中,脚本通常使用Shell语言编写,如Bash(Bourne-Again SHell)或其他Shell变体。

以下是关于Linux MySQL脚本的一些建议和最佳实践:

  1. 使用脚本管理MySQL数据库:您可以使用脚本来创建、删除、备份和恢复MySQL数据库,以及执行其他数据库管理任务。
  2. 使用脚本处理数据:您可以使用脚本来从MySQL数据库中提取数据,并将其转换为所需的格式,或者将数据导入到数据库中。
  3. 使用脚本进行数据备份:您可以使用脚本定期备份MySQL数据库,以防止数据丢失。
  4. 使用脚本监控数据库性能:您可以使用脚本监控MySQL数据库的性能,以确保系统正常运行并及时发现潜在问题。

以下是一个简单的Linux Bash脚本示例,用于备份MySQL数据库:

代码语言:bash
复制
#!/bin/bash

# 设置数据库连接信息
DB_HOST="localhost"
DB_USER="root"
DB_PASS="password"
DB_NAME="my_database"

# 设置备份文件名和路径
BACKUP_FILE="backup_$(date +%Y%m%d_%H%M%S).sql.gz"
BACKUP_PATH="/path/to/backup/directory/$BACKUP_FILE"

# 使用mysqldump命令备份数据库并压缩
mysqldump -h $DB_HOST -u $DB_USER -p$DB_PASS $DB_NAME | gzip > $BACKUP_PATH

# 输出备份文件信息
echo "MySQL database backup completed: $BACKUP_FILE"

请注意,以上示例仅用于演示目的,实际应用中需要根据具体需求进行调整和优化。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• LinuxMySQL shell脚本执行错误 $’r’:command not found

    问题描述 前几天编写的shell小脚本,测试自动安装MySQL的,今天测试运行,然后出现如下错误 $’\r’:command not found, 问题分析 检查脚本,没有问题,只是有空行。...提示这个错误也不是代码本身错误,怀疑可能是编码格式等错误,:脚本Linux下编辑完成测试。后期我又做了简单修改,是在在window下修改后完成,然后上传到Linux服务器的。...Linux下不识别\r为回车符,如果脚本有\r回车符那么会导致脚本编码执行出现问题。 处理问题 在linux上执行 dos2unix 脚本名,转换后,在执行该脚本。...[root@localhost soft]# yum -y install dos2unix 在Linux上执行 dos2unix 脚本名, [root@localhost soft]#  dos2unix...然后执行脚本 脚本执行完毕,MySQL直接到登录界面。完成。 在学习中尽量慢慢养成好的习惯,在Linux下编码 测试 更新等 结尾 在工作和学习中遇到的问题和大家分享,希望对大家有所帮助。

    2K10

    MySQL 常用脚本

    常用功能脚本 1.导出整个数据库 mysqldump -u 用户名 -p –default-character-set=latin1 数据库名 > 导出的文件名(数据库默认编码是latin1) mysqldump...数据库控制台,如mysql -u root -p mysql>use 数据库 然后使用source命令,后面参数为脚本文件(如这里用到的.sql) mysql>source wcnc_db.sql...p -D dbname < filename.sql 启动与退出 1、进入MySQL: 启动MySQL Command Line Client(MySQL的DOS界面),直接输入安装时的密码即可。...此时的提示符是:mysql> 2、退出MySQL: quit或exit 库操作 1、创建数据库 命令:create database 例如:建立一个名为sqlroad的数据库 mysql>...; 9、导入.sql文件命令 (例如D:/mysql.sql) mysql>use database; mysql>source d:/mysql.sql; 10、删除表 mysql>

    1.2K20
    领券